Denver Hospital Honors 97-Year-Old Volunteer With 20K Service Hours

Jun 23, 2023, 4:51 PM

For more than three decades, Polly Coleman has been volunteering at the Saint Joseph Hospital Gift Shop in Denver, racking up an astonishing 20-thousand volunteer hours. This week, friends and family gathered to celebrate not only her incredible volunteering milestone but also her 97th birthday.

Polly has dedicated 32 years to the hospital gift shop, which supports the Saint Joseph Hospital Foundation, and shares her devotion with her daughter Dianne and granddaughter, who has been volunteering there since she was 12-years-old and is now the hospital’s Director of Service Excellence. Polly calls working alongside her family “very special” and says she’s been able to keep at it for so long because she loves what she does and because she loves the other volunteers she works with.

The day of her milestone celebration, the birthday gal was met by a cheering crowd of loved ones and colleagues, who were treated to lemon mocktails, a nod to Polly’s tradition of drinking a lemon drop martini every day, which she claims is her secret to a long life. “That’s the secret,” Polly says of her daily martini, “I even asked my cardiologist, he said ‘You’re 97 do what you want to do.’”
